Rao's all-round efforts spur Kensri to victory

Last Updated 09 January 2013, 17:52 IST

Skanda Rao’s all-round effort and half-centuries from RR Sathish, Kaushik HM and Anvaya powered Kensri School to a 195-run victory over Sri Aurobindo Memorial School in the Dell-KSCA (under-14) Division II tournament for the BT Ramaiah Shield here.

Batting first, Kensri posted a huge 368/3 in 50 overs with Rao’s unconquered 147 being the biggest contribution while Sathish (52), Kaushik (65) and Anvaya (52) struck handy knocks.

Chasing a herculean 369, Aurobindo were bowled out for 173 in 38.2 overs with Arjun scalping 4/34, Rao and Anvaya claimed three wickets apiece.
